117.info
人生若只如初见

MySQL Explain如何辅助索引建立

MySQL Explain语句可以帮助你分析查询语句的性能,并且可以帮助你确定是否需要为查询语句创建索引以提高性能。通过执行Explain语句,你可以查看查询语句的执行计划,包括使用的索引以及查询语句的执行顺序。

当你执行一个查询语句并使用Explain语句查看执行计划时,你可以看到MySQL使用了哪些索引,以及哪些索引是最有效的。如果Explain显示查询语句没有使用任何索引,或者使用了不是最有效的索引,那么你可能需要进一步优化查询语句或者创建新的索引。

通过分析Explain的输出结果,你可以确定哪些字段应该创建索引以提高查询性能,或者哪些索引是无效的可以被删除。因此,Explain语句可以帮助你优化数据库的性能,并且辅助你建立更有效的索引来提高查询性能。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feb3eAzsIAgFUBFw.html

推荐文章

  • MySQL Explain能减少查询时间吗

    是的,使用MySQL Explain可以帮助优化查询语句,从而减少查询时间。Explain命令可以显示MySQL优化器如何执行查询,包括使用的索引、表的连接顺序等信息。通过分析...

  • MySQL Explain对新手友好吗

    对于新手来说,MySQL Explain可能会有一定的学习曲线。因为它提供了关于MySQL查询优化器如何执行查询的详细信息,需要一定的理解和知识来解释这些信息。但是一旦...

  • MySQL Explain的使用场景有哪些

    MySQL Explain命令可以用来分析查询语句的执行计划,帮助优化查询性能。以下是使用MySQL Explain的一些常见场景: 查询优化:通过Explain命令可以查看查询语句的...

  • MySQL Explain能优化JOIN操作吗

    MySQL的Explain可以帮助优化JOIN操作。通过Explain可以查看查询的执行计划,包括查询中涉及到的表,查询顺序,使用的索引等信息。通过分析Explain的结果,可以发...

  • MySQL Explain能减少查询时间吗

    是的,使用MySQL Explain可以帮助优化查询语句,从而减少查询时间。Explain命令可以显示MySQL优化器如何执行查询,包括使用的索引、表的连接顺序等信息。通过分析...

  • MySQL Explain对新手友好吗

    对于新手来说,MySQL Explain可能会有一定的学习曲线。因为它提供了关于MySQL查询优化器如何执行查询的详细信息,需要一定的理解和知识来解释这些信息。但是一旦...

  • MySQL Explain的使用场景有哪些

    MySQL Explain命令可以用来分析查询语句的执行计划,帮助优化查询性能。以下是使用MySQL Explain的一些常见场景: 查询优化:通过Explain命令可以查看查询语句的...

  • MySQL Explain能优化JOIN操作吗

    MySQL的Explain可以帮助优化JOIN操作。通过Explain可以查看查询的执行计划,包括查询中涉及到的表,查询顺序,使用的索引等信息。通过分析Explain的结果,可以发...